Description

About Sue Willumsen: Sue works in veterinary medicine and got her first Labrador in 1980. She has been very involved in the dog world ever since, showing and competing with her dogs. She is an AKC-licensed judge in several breeds.
About Barbara Gilchrist: Barbara got her first Labrador in 1964. As the dog was rather difficult, Barbara focused on getting involved in obedience with her. She was then the first woman to be hired at a local field trial kennel, for which she dropped out of college to work for. She’s been very involved ever since, breeding many champions along the way.
About Susan Patterson: Susan is a renowned Labrador Retriever breeder and breeds under the Fenwyck Labrador Retriever name. She has been breeding since the 80's when she first got involved with various Labrador Retriever clubs.
Our guests discuss the history of the Labrador Retriever breed standard (and why we shouldn’t be asking about American versus English Labs). The breed standard was written by the parent club which was very field-oriented at the time, which has misrepresented the current state of the breed to a certain extent.
They also talk about the temperament spectrum, and what to think about and what questions to ask before getting a Lab (or a dog in general).
Sue talks about the health testing typically done on Labs (and what advances have been made in testing).
They finish by discussing the ‘24/7 tech support’ that breeders provide their puppy buyers - how important it is, and how fun it is for them to keep up with the growth of their dogs!
